The wooden building of the former Tapanila Railway Station has been moved ca. 10 km here to Pikku-Huopalahti and is now used as a community center for the neighbourhood.

Guayama, PR- Soldiers assigned to the 475th Eng. Co., US Army Reserve-Puerto Rico, are currently tearing down over 10 condemned structures and cleaning empty lots in the center of the southern city, in another effort to help the community of Puerto Rico.

The troops, many of whom have recently returned from the combat zone in Afghanistan, are applying their technical skills, while working in direct coordination with local authorities to eliminate safety hazards to the local community.

Development in Philly is out of control, worsening conditions for working class people & the environment. Hundreds of community activists took to the streets to set the tone for Philly's 2023 election: anyone running for mayor or city council better have policy solutions for ensuring long-term, working class residents have a place in this city and that Philly is truly tackling and prepared for the climate crisis.

The march was organized by community groups fighting for land justice across our city, including Philly Thrive, Sunrise Movement, VietLead, Save UCTownhomes, Save the Meadows, Cobbs Creek EJ, and more!

Enjoy a community of gardeners, get gardening tips, and swap seeds. Seed swaps promote biodiversity and recycle precious resources. Package seeds to share in individual bags, and label them with the name of the flower, vegetable or herb, required growing conditions, and date of harvest. Can include unused commercial seeds in original packages no more than one year old. Non-hybridized seeds preferred. Extra seeds available. In partnership with Howard County Master Gardeners. Held at HCLS Miller Branch
